Tom Lane wrote:
> Abhijit Menon-Sen <a...@oryx.com> writes:
> > There's a TODO item about making COMMENT ON accept an expression. The
> > grammar change is simple (SConst|NULL_P->a_expr), but as far as I can
> > see, there are no similar utility commands that take expressions, and
> > I'm not very familiar with the planner and executor, so I could use
> > some advice about how to evaluate the expression.
> 
> There aren't *any* utility commands that take expressions, and I would
> say that that TODO item is seriously mis-scoped.  What is the use of
> making COMMENT in particular do this?  Fixing all of them might be
> interesting.

I remember adding the TODO after a request from the user, but I have not
seen further requests.  I have remove the item;  let's see if we get any
further requests for it.
